Hamdard Institute of Information Technology
An Over View
Hamdard Institute of Information Technology, commonly known
as HIIT, is a constituent institute of Hamdard University, Islamabad Campus
which came into being with the establishment of Islamabad Campus in 2000.
HIIT
initially offered programs in Computer Science, Information Technology and
Computer System Engineering, and our graduates have earned a high ranking
while competing for jobs in public as well as private sector organizations.
Later on, the institute introduced engineering programs in Telecommunications
and Electronics in 2003. The institution proved its credibility by getting
Pakistan Engineering Council (PEC) accreditation with the condition of organizing
‘Remedial Education Program’ for the intakes of 2004, 2005 and 2006, for both
Telecommunications and Electronics Engineerings. The institute has so far
produced hundreds of quality engineers who are serving at various positions
within and outside Pakistan.
Programs
BE
(Electrical Engineering)
Recently, on the advice of PEC,
the two engineering programs (TE and EE) have been merged to form one program
as B.E (Electrical Engineering). This is applicable from the intake of 2007
and onwards. The institute is thus offering BE (Electrical Engineering) with
two streams i.e. Telecommunications and Electronics at present. Merging of
the two programs has widened the employment scope of our students, and their
skills would be better utilized in public as well as corporate sector.
Zero Semester: Under the provision of PEC policy,
the institute has introduced Zero Semester (16 weeks) from Spring 2010. This
policy allows conducting of Zero Semester for the students who obtain less
than 60 and more than 50 percent marks in F.Sc. Subjects of Mathematics, Physics
and English are taught in this semester and then a final exam is conducted.
The students who secure 60 percent or more marks in Zero Semester are declared
eligible to apply for the regular admission in the Engineering programs of
this institute provided they meet all other PEC requirements. This has afforded
the opportunity to those students who were unable to perform well in F.Sc.
due to some reasons or belong to such areas of Pakistan where
adequate education facilities are not available. The outcome has been very
positive and encouraging for both the parents and the institute.
BS
(Computer Science)
The BS (CS) is a four years professional degree program comprising the core
courses in science, mathematics, programming and computing. The program focuses
on instilling comprehensive Computer Science knowledge among students and
exposing them to issues involved in the development of scientific, educational
and commercial applications. An integrated approach to meet the hardware and
software needs of the industry is adopted using modern techniques to impart knowledge through
lectures as well as practical hands
on training in the labs. The curriculum is designed as per HEC recommendation
and provides core knowledge of specialized technologies. This program gives
students a solid background in the theoretical principles underlying computer
science and ensures that graduate acquire the intellectual tools necessary
to keep up-to-date in this rapidly evolving discipline. The degree program
endeavors to produce graduates who could pursue higher education abroad or
join the industry in the public or private sector enterprises.

Laboratory
Facilities
Electronics Laboratory
The
Electronics Laboratory is equipped with a range of necessary equipment like
Oscilloscopes, Function Generators, Frequency Counters, assortment of tools
/ accessories and a variety of Digital/Analogue components. Workbenches, technical
books/manuals and engineering software are also essential constituents of
this lab. Assistance is provided to the students by Lab Engineer and a team
of qualified lab demonstrators under the supervision of faculty members.
These
facilities are used for practical work for subjects like Electric and Electronic
Circuits, Digital Logic, Computer Organization, Operational Amplifier etc.
Students also undertake projects and are encouraged to participate in Electronic/Science
Exhibitions.
Communications
Laboratory
The Communications Laboratory
has trainers for base-band communication, analog / digital modulation and
fiber optic communication. The experiments are supported by high frequency
signal generators, spectrum analyzers, antenna trainers and digital storage
oscilloscopes to perform time-domain and frequency-domain analysis.
Digital
Systems Laboratory
Digital System Laboratory provides experimental facilities to study microcontroller
and microprocessor systems. Microprocessor Training System is a modularized
approach to microprocessor concepts and applications. In addition to these training
aids, this laboratory is equipped with a universal programmer used to program
microcontrollers of different types as well as EPROMs’ trainers, data acquisition
cards, DSP starter kits, lab view I/O interface and digital oscilloscopes so
as to enable the students to perform laboratory projects and get hands-on training
employing latest technology.
Electrical
Machines Laboratory
This laboratory is equipped with
transformers, oscilloscopes, DC motors, generators, DMM, load units, galvanometers,
and photocell and resistance boxes to support lab work for Physics and Electrical
Machines.
Industrial Control Laboratory
Industrial Control Lab has been
established recently. The Lab is equipped with PLC trainers, Temperature Transducers,
Pentium IV machines and some modules like lift, DC motors, and communication
ports. This lab will facilitate performing experiments of instrumentation
and industrial electronics. Some robot kits have also been placed in the lab
for the final projects by the students.
Simulation & Modeling Laborator
This
laboratory is equipped with 25 dual core workstations with supporting software
like Synaptic CAD, Matlab, Auto CAD, Mitsubishi PLC Software for lab work
related to Signals and Systems, Digital Signal Processing, Industrial Electronics
and Control Systems.
